Wall Thickness Analysis

Automate full-part wall measurements.

Wall Thickness Analysis reveals variations in material distribution in this injection blow-molded pill bottle. Users can export CSV results from the analysis for further engineering evaluation and process optimization.

Lumafield’s Wall Thickness Analysis, part of our Integrity Analysis suite, provides manufacturers with an advanced, automated solution for measuring wall thickness in complex components. Unlike traditional tools like calipers, micrometers, or magnetic gauges, Wall Thickness Analysis leverages the strengths of industrial CT to deliver a comprehensive, non-destructive view of wall dimensions across internal and external surfaces. This capability is crucial for sectors such as consumer packaged goods (CPG), medical devices, and battery manufacturing, where wall thickness directly impacts a product’s durability, safety, and regulatory compliance.

In consumer packaged goods (CPG), where thin-walled bottles, caps, and closures face durability challenges during transport and storage, Wall Thickness Analysis provides a complete view of dimensions across each part. This automated analysis captures thickness variations throughout the entire structure, enabling engineers to visualize, inspect cross-sections, probe specific areas, and immediately address potential weak points or areas of non-compliance.

Supplementing wall thickness maps with probed point measurements can be helpful when comparing, calibrating, and sharing analysis results for production consistency.

Wall thickness influences many aspects of a part’s performance, from structural integrity and safety to material efficiency and aesthetics. For example, in aerospace and automotive applications, walled structures influence the durability of thin-walled castings and heat exchangers, while in medical devices, they might need to comply with FDA standards for thin-walled surgical instruments and tubing. CPG products like bottles, caps, and nozzles benefit from this analysis by maintaining durability through transport, reducing material waste, and optimizing production costs.

Wall Thickness Analysis helps engineers dial in manufacturing parameters to improve throughput and reduce excess material usage. For design teams, the data can also be mapped to tools like Finite Element Analysis (FEA), streamlining validation and simulation workflows.
